Trivia Mamah Cheney Family View Mamah Cheney's Family Tree and History, Ancestry and Genealogy Mamah Cheney's parents: Mamah Cheney's … michigan tech basketball rosterWebMary Bouton "Mamah" Borthwick (June 19, 1869 – August 15, 1914) was an American translator primarily noted for her relationship with architect Frank Lloyd Wright, which ended when she was murdered. She and Wright were instrumental in bringing the ideas and writings of Swedish feminist Ellen Key to American audiences.
